H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E S.V. BHATT W.P. No.23564 OF 2018 ORDER:

Heard Mr.P.Vishnuvardhan Reddy for petitioner and the learned Assistant Government Pleader for respondents. The petitioner challenges the order dated 02.04.2018 as illegal, violative of principles of natural justice and not conforming to the requirements of Section 133 of Criminal Procedure Code. The respondents have produced the record for inspection of the Court.

I have perused the record and prima facie I am satisfied that the first and foremost grievance of petitioner namely, order impugned in the writ petition is passed in violation of principles of natural justice and without giving reasonable time to petitioner for filing explanation, is tenable and accepted.

Hence, the petitioner is given one week time from today to submit explanation to the notice dated 17.03.2018 by enclosing a copy of this order. The 4th respondent considers each one of the objections and passes order, if necessary, after conducing enquiry within one week thereafter. For a period of two weeks, the parties are directed to maintain status quo as on date. The writ petition is disposed of accordingly. No order as to costs.
